FGGETINFO
動作   トップ▲
中間ファイルのカレントレコードに定義されている情報を取り出します。取り出した値はそれぞれの値に合ったプロパティに格納されます。
中間ファイルのレベル外の情報を取り出した場合は正しいデータは入っていません。
※グループ図形データの代表点のLFLAG要素を取得した場合、ReturnStr1にANNが返る場合があります。
その場合、グループ図形かどうかを調べるにはReturnL1と4の論理積の結果が4ならばグループ図形となります。
但しグループシンボルなのかグループ注記なのかは判断できません。
判断するにはFGGTOAで詳細な情報を取得する必要があります。
パラメータ   トップ▲
パラメータ1:データを取り出す中間ファイル名
         (中間ファイルレベル:任意)
パラメータ2:取り出す内容の指定
        <ヘッダ部>
         RECNUM :中間ファイル全レコード件数
         戻り値:ReturnL1
         CURREC :カレントレコード番号
         戻り値:ReturnL1
         XMIN :左下X座標(単位:m又は秒)
         戻り値:ReturnD1
         YMIN :左下Y座標(単位:m又は秒)
         戻り値:ReturnD1
         XMAX :右上X座標(単位:m又は秒)
         戻り値:ReturnD1
         YMAX :右上Y座標(単位:m又は秒)
         戻り値:ReturnD1
         WFLG :中間ファイルレベル
         ※下記の値から該当のものを足した値になります。
                2:キーコード有り
                4:図形要素コード有り
                8:レイヤー有り
         16:ラインタイプ有り
         32:座標値有り
         64:円半径有り
         128:標高値有り
         256:角度有り
         512:注記文字列有り
         1024:図面名有り
         2048:エレメントラベル有り
         4096:図形へのポインタ有り
         戻り値:ReturnL1
        <データ部>
         SZEL :エレメントラベル
         戻り値:ReturnStr1
         SZNAME :図面名
         戻り値:ReturnStr1
         PL :図形データへのポインタ
         戻り値:ReturnL1
         COORD :図形座標値
         戻り値:ReturnD1 X座標(単位:m又は秒)
         戻り値:ReturnD2 Y座標(単位:m又は秒)
         LFLAG :図形要素情報
         戻り値:ReturnL1 システム予約(図形コード)
         戻り値:ReturnStr1 図形要素名
                 LINS :線始点
                 LINN :線次点
                 POLS :ポリゴン始点
                 POLN :ポリゴン次点
                 CIR :円
                 SYM :シンボル
                 ANN :注記
                 GANN :グループ注記
                 GSYM :グループシンボル
         LINCOD :ラインタイプ
         戻り値:ReturnL1
         KEYCOD :キーコード
         戻り値:ReturnL1
         LAYCOD :レイヤー
         戻り値:ReturnL1
         ZD :Z値(単位:m)
         戻り値:ReturnD1
         ANGLE :注記・シンボル角度(単位:ラジアン)
         戻り値:ReturnD1
         SZANN :注記文字列
         戻り値:ReturnStr1
         LR :円の半径(単位:m又は秒)
         戻り値:ReturnD1
         AGP :注記の原点位置
         戻り値:ReturnL1
                 7:左上 8:中上 9:右上
                 4:左中 5:中中 6:右中
                 1:左下 2:中下 3:右下
         戻り値:ReturnStr1
                 UL:左上 UC:中上 UR:右上
                 CL:左中 CC:中中 CR:右中
                 LL:左下 LC:中下 LR:右下
戻り値   トップ▲
パラメータの項参照
エラーコード   トップ▲
無し
サンプル   トップ▲
FGGETINFO TMP SZEL
「TMP」のカレントレコードのエレメントラベルの値をプロパティ ReturnStr1 に返します。

このコマンドを見た人はこんなコマンドも見ています   トップ▲
FGCURDB
FGGETFIG
FGSEEK
FGGETLINKL
FGO2T
FGMODANN
FGINPUT
FGGETCUR
FGEDIT
FGEXINFO
FGMODG
FGGTOA
FGSELITMDB
FGFILLIF
FGFILLIFR
FGDELE
FGMOV
FGPICKOUT
FGFILLIFV
PRINTOUT
FGGETGRP
FGEXGET
GETTABINFO
FGDISPDB
FGDISP
FGGETFIGP
FGMODANGLE
FGGETSTYLE
FGAREAZNAME
FGEXOPEN
DSPREFRESH
FGFRAME
FGMODEL
FGMOVA
FGDISPT
SETDEFAULTGRP
FGSELINFO
DELTMP
FGGETCENTER
FGSELITMT
PRINTOUTOP3
FGGETGANNSIZE
FGPLUS
FGDIST
FGDELCUR
DSPPAN
FGGETPN
SETGANNMODE
FGMODXY
SETSLAY
FGEXWRITE
FGBUNK
FGPULL
FGMODLSTYLE
SETLANDTMP
FGGETMINMAXRECT
FGGETMIDDLE
FGEXSET
GETBLINFO
FGEXCLSAMELINE
FGEXPUT
FGEXCREATE
FGEXCLOSE
FGEXFREEFILE
FGGET2PANGLE
FGCOPY
ADDBMC
FGGETRLINE
FGPOLMERGE
FGAREA
FGMOVT
FGATOG
FGMODGANNSIZE
DSPSETPAL
DSPWIN2
FGINPUTZMN
FGINOUT
FGMODSSTYLE
SETBMDSPMODE
INITZMN
DELELAY
DSPSCALE
FGGETGRPZMN
ADDBMV
CHANGEVISIBLE
FGPARA
SETDGRP
SETEXCHANGEFILE
FGPOLAREA
OP
FGLIN2POL
FGLPTRACE
OPENDB
METACOPY
BMPCOPY
COMIN
FGGETFIGA
CHKDGRP
EDITADSP
BLTOXY
FGMODHSTYLE
FGREVERSE
FGLINK
FGMODANNGP
GETFIELDVALUE
SETSGRP
OPLL
FGMODHIDE
FGPOLAREAA
EDITLDSP
FGGETLONGESTLINE
FGPOLTWIST
DSPEL
FGPOLHATCH
FGPOLGATTAIA
GETMAXKEY
SAVETABLE
FGDISPJUNC
SAVEGRP
FGO2TDIST
DB2SHP
FGMKZMN
SETMOUSEWHEEL
GETRSCALE
EXECUTESQL
FGGETFIGR
NIF4WRITE
SETJUNCLAY
SETMOUSECLIPMODE
ANNINTOPOL
SETDEFPRINTER
FGBUNKL
SETAFIN
FGADDP
SHP2DB
SETWRNLEVEL
SETDLAY
ADDTABLE
SETOPMODE
ANNSEARCH
AUTOANNSET
SETTHEME
pexec
FGFILLIFC
EDITPDSP
FGELSEEKF
FGMODANNVH
FGMOVXY
FGPANZMOUT
FGPARAMOV
FGPOLCUT
FGPOLCUT2
FGPOLGATTAI
CLIP2BMP
FGOLPOS
DELETEITMP
DSPSAMPLE
ZONEBUFFER
DSPSA
NIF4READ
DSPDEFSCALEBAR
EDITGDSP
EDITGDS
DSPFINFO
ISENABLE
FGLPZOOM
DSPZMIN
CHKDLAY
ADDBMR
FGAREAC
DELTABLE
DSPFIRST
DSPGRID
EDITSYMBOLTABLE
EDITSDSP
DSPS
FGGRAPH
EDITEDX
DSPSCALEBAR
EDITLDSPALPHA
BEGINADDBMA
CLIPCOPY
DSPSELICO
CHKZMNG
CHKELAY
DSPTHEMEMODE
begintrans
BMVSAVEMODE
COMMITTRANS
JGDTOTKY
SETGSIZEMODE
FGRBPOL
SETELAY
SETEGRP
FGTMPEXTEND
GETANNBACKCOLOR
GETSRID
GETSYMFONTPT
SETDSPSQL
GETUSERNAME
GETVER
HALFBUFFER
FGPOLNORM
ISEXEC
FGPOLNAKA
METACOPYSAMPLE
NIFREAD
NIFWRITE
NOTOPLTP
RELOADTABLE
RESTORELAY
RESTORESDS
ROUTE
ROUTEWEB
RUBW
SELSDS
SETANNSCALESIZE
INPUTPOINT
FGMKCP
FGCIR2POL
FGCROSSLINE
TKYTOJGD
FGCUTAREA
STOPDRAW
SETVXYWRITEMODE
SETSCALELEVEL
FGgetinfo
SETJGDPARAM
FGGETTOUCHPOL
SETGRPFROMGRP
SETGRAYMODE
FGPULLMOVE
FGMEN2POL
FGCHGPOLSP
-1
FGMODASTYLE
SETFIREMOVE
FGMODLTPONFIG
FGMODP
FGMODR
FGMODZHIDE
SETFIREERR
SETFIELDVALUE
FGO2TDIG
FGPANS
FGPANZMIN
FGMD